What equipment will I need for this trip?

You will need an ASTM certified helmet, proper riding boots, breeches are suggested and a variety of clothing for fall weather as there are sometimes chilly days at this time of year. Pack some comfortable clothes for after riding and nicer clothing for attending the horse show and dinners.

How high will we jump in lessons?

This is dependent on your skill level and how the trainer will assess your connection with the horse. There is a strong emphasis on good flatwork and dressage and using this good foundation to build in the jumping portion of the lesson. The horses are quality and many have competed at a high level prior to being school horses.
